课程目录

第一章:初识uniapp

1.1 介绍视频

  • 时长:03:24

  • 课程介绍:01:39

  • 创建uni-app项目:10:31

  • 目录结构介绍:04:58

  • 页面样式与布局:17:00

  • 配置文件pages:15:25

  • uni-app的生命周期:08:16

    第二章:在uniapp中使用vue

    2.1 模板语法

  • 时长:09:17

  • 样式绑定:07:49

  • 事件绑定:06:50

  • 条件渲染:14:11

  • 列表渲染:07:37

  • v-model的使用:11:52

  • vue实例的生命周期:08:16

  • 计算属性,方法和监听:18:58

  • 父子组件传值:12:53

  • 组件参数校验:05:15

    第三章:uniapp的组件

    3.1 uni-app基础组件讲解

  • 时长:15:45

  • uni-APP表单组件讲解:16:04

  • uni-app导航与页面传参:11:06

  • 媒体组件:14:44

    第四章:uniapp的接口

    4.1 基础api讲解

  • 时长:12:43

  • 网络请求:10:38

  • 路由与页面跳转:07:32

  • 数据缓存:22:02

  • 媒体相关:14:26

  • 设备相关:24:15

  • 界面相关:23:43

  • 页面与窗体:10:58

  • 跨端兼容:06:08

  • 分享:06:20

  • subNVue原生子窗体:24:14

    第五章:抖音短视频类小程序首页开发

    5.1 创建一个新的项目

  • 时长:09:27

  • 开发底部自定义tab栏

  • uni-app中使用font图标

  • uni-app首页导航栏开发

  • 创建视频列表组件

  • 创建视频播放组件

  • 完善视频播放组件

  • 请求模拟的json数据

  • 完善json数据

  • 视频列表组件左侧信息栏开发

  • 视频列表组件右侧图标栏开发

  • 视频列表页面添加css动画

  • 视频列表页利用js添加特效

  • 添加滑动播放视频功能

    视频内容开发

    父组件调用子组件方法

    16:19

    添加播放、暂停当前视频功能

    08:26

    添加双击事件

    15:32

    控制首个视频自动播放

    08:07

    动态渲染视频信息

    07:41

    第六章:城市页面开发

    21:29

    创建城市页面

    13:27

    完善城市页面布局

    13:27

    第七章:城市选择页面开发

    14:14

    创建城市选择页面

    14:14

    城市列表组件开发

    15:42

    热门城市部分开发

    14:03

    切换城市页面城市列表部分开发

    20:34

    切换城市页面字母表布局

    14:02

    城市联动

    15:39

    字母表滑动选择

    14:12

    修改当前城市

    21:16

    第八章:关注页面开发

    17:09

    关注页面视频列表开发

    20:53

    关注页面布局

    20:50

    完善关注页面视频列表组件

    20:32

    创建好友页面

    28:09

    关注页面动态播放视频

    23:18

    优化自动播放功能

    18:16

    第九章:消息页面开发

    11:35

    创建消息页面

    11:35

    消息页面布局

    26:46

    利用列表渲染渲染消息页面

    13:02

    第十章:个人页面开发

    15:10

    创建个人页面

    15:10

    开发个人信息组件

    14:25

    个人信息组件布局

    19:27

    完善个人页面信息部分

    18:18

    创建个人页面视频列表组件

    19:06

    实现切换视频列表功能

    26:11

    第十一章:编辑资料页面开发

    16:38

    创建编辑个人资料界面

    16:38

    个人资料页面布局

    13:51

    添加修改头像功能

    08:34

    添加修改昵称功能

    19:20

    完善修改昵称功能

    21:10

    添加修改抖音号功能

    23:41

    添加修改简介功能

    16:33

    添加修改其他信息功能

    22:25

    第十二章:项目功能完善

    07:16

    创建视频播放界面

    21:50

    创建用户界面

    25:25

    创建评论界面

    13:32

    评论界面布局

    26:16

    项目发布上线

    05:15527649518介绍node.js 04:15527649518环境搭建 08:15527649518REPL环境基础指令 06:15527649518node中的global 07:15527649518模块化 20:15527649518模块对象 23:15527649518模块类型 15:15527649518非路径加载机制 12:15527649518核心模块 05:15527649518Event模块 14:15527649518Process模块 20:15527649518Process标准输入输出流 10:15527649518Buffer 24:15527649518FileSystrm 24:15527649518利用fs实现文件删除 19:15527649518文件监听 11:15527649518案例:自动构建项目工具 17:15527649518npm的基本使用 18:15527649518自定义模块发布 18:15527649518使用node搭建服务器 16:15527649518request对象 13:15527649518response对象 13:15527649518url模块 16:15527649518使用fs模块读取页面内容 11:15527649518querystring的使用 19:15527649518网络传输协议-udp 19:15527649518网络传输协议-tcp 18:15527649518利用tcp实现文件传输 18:47 第十四章:koa框架 14-1koa框架介绍 22:15527649518koa框架的api 22:15527649518koa-static-cache 20:15527649518koa-router 28:15527649518koa-swig 25:15527649518案例:todolist 29:15527649518动态渲染 13:15527649518利用静态文件添加样式(换肤功能)17:15527649518表单提交数据 35:15527649518修改与删除 29:15527649518案例todolist客户端渲染数据库版 20:15527649518接口 18:15527649518添加css样式 35:15527649518添加与删除 18:15527649518数据持久化 11:15527649518mysql数据库安装与使用 17:15527649518数据库讲解 18:15527649518MySQL2 09:15527649518请求数据库中的数据)23:15527649518sql语句占位符的使用 45:33

    课程开发指南

    第1章:服务器搭建

    1.1 服务器环境配置

    在开始开发之前,确保已经搭建了适合的开发环境。这包括安装必要的软件包、配置网络设置等。

    1.2 部署服务器

    将应用程序部署到服务器上,并确保所有组件正常运行。

    第2章:数据库创建

    2.1 选择数据库类型

    根据项目需求选择合适的数据库系统,如MySQL、PostgreSQL等。

    2.2 创建数据库

    使用数据库管理工具创建一个新的数据库,并为它命名。

    2.3 在数据库中创建表

    根据需要设计数据库表结构,并为每个表指定相应的字段和数据类型。

    第3章:前后端交互

    3.1 前后端分离

    确定前端和后端的分工,以及它们之间的通信方式(例如RESTful API)。

    3.2 前后端接口定义

    为前端和后端定义清晰的接口,确保它们能够有效交互。

    第4章:编写视频接口

    4.1 定义视频接口

    为上传和处理视频文件定义API接口。

    4.2 实现视频上传功能

    实现一个可以接收视频文件并进行处理的接口。

    第5章:数据库操作

    5.1 添加新表

    在数据库中添加一个新的表,以支持新的业务逻辑。

    5.2 修改个人资料界面

    更新用户界面以展示用户的个人信息。

    第6章:后台用户接口调用

    6.1 定义后台接口

    为管理员和其他用户提供访问后端服务的方法。

    6.2 调用后台接口

    实现前端代码来调用后台接口,执行相关操作。

    第7章:功能扩展

    7.1 添加上传功能

    为应用程序增加文件上传功能,以便用户可以上传视频文件。

    7.2 上传视频

    实现一个上传视频的功能,允许用户选择视频文件并上传到服务器。

    第8章:课程补充内容

    8.1 设置全局变量

    在应用程序中设置全局变量,以便在不同部分之间共享数据。

    8.2 同步请求

    实现一种机制,以确保不同组件之间的请求能够实时同步。

    8.3 手机无法请求到服务器的解决办法

    提供解决方案,以解决手机用户无法正常请求服务器的问题。

    8.4 本套课程开发工具的下载

    提供一个链接,供用户下载用于开发本套课程的工具。